Describe Algebraic Expression?

An algebraic expression is a mathematical phrase that consists of variables, numbers, and mathematical operations such as add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division. It is a combination of constants, variables, and operators that represent a value or a relationship between values.

For example, "3x + 5" is an algebraic expression where "3" and "5" are constants, "x" is a variable, and "+" is an operator. The expression can be evaluated by substituting a value for "x" and performing the necessary operations.

Algebraic expressions can also be simplified by combining like terms and using the rules of arithmetic to simplify the expression. For instance, the expression "2x + 3x" can be simplified to "5x" by adding the coefficients of the like terms "x".

Algebraic expressions are used extensively in algebra to represent equations and relationships between variables. They are also used in a wide range of mathematical and scientific applications, including physics, engineering, and finance.

according to kepler's third law, a hypothetical planet that is twice as far from the sun as earth should hvae an orbital period of

Answers

Orbital period of the planet is 2√2 earth years

What is Kepler's third law?

According to Kepler's third law, the square of a planet's orbital period is proportional to the cube of its semi major axis.  

T² α a³

where, T is orbital period and a is length of semi-major axis.

Given,

Distance between the sun and the planet

= twice the distance of sun and earth

Let distance between sun and earth a₁ = d

then distance between planet and sun a₂= 2d

Orbital period of earth T₁ = 1 earth year

By Kepler's third law

T² α a³

(T₁/T₂)² = (a₁/a₂)³

(1/T₂)² = (D/2D)³

1/T₂² = 1/8

T₂ = 2√2 earth years

Hence, 2√2 earth years is the orbital period of other planet.

Given (x – 7)2 = 36, select the values of x. x = 13 x = 1 x = –29 x = 42

Answers

Answer:

x = 13 or x = 1

Step-by-step explanation:

To solve the equation (x - 7)^2 = 36, we can take the square root of both sides:

(x - 7)^2 = 36

sqrt((x - 7)^2) = sqrt(36)

x - 7 = ±6

Solving for x, we get:

x - 7 = 6 or x - 7 = -6

x = 13 or x = 1

Therefore, the values of x that satisfy the equation are x = 13 and x = 1. The values x = -29 and x = 42 do not satisfy the equation.

Find the equation of the line through the points (−2,−10)
and (−2,−5).

Answers

Answer:

x = -2

Step-by-step explanation:

The line passing through the points (-2, -10) and (-2, -5) is a vertical line because both points have the same x-coordinate (-2).

Therefore, the equation of the line is simple:

x = -2

This means that for any value of y, the corresponding value of x is always -2. Visually, this line looks like a straight vertical line passing through the point (-2, -10) and (-2, -5) on the coordinate plane.

X/-3 is greater or equal to 23

Answers

The solution to the inequality is any value of X that is less than or equal to -69.

What is Inequality?

An inequality is a relationship that compares two numbers or other mathematical expressions that are not equal. It is most commonly used to compare the sizes of two numbers on a number line.

The inequality X/(-3) ≥ 23 can be solved as follows:

We begin by multiplying both sides of the inequality by -3, which will reverse the direction of the inequality since we are multiplying by a negative number. This gives:

X ≤ -69

Therefore, the solution to the inequality is any value of X that is less than or equal to -69.

In interval notation, we can write the solution as:

(-∞, -69]
